  1. A galaxy is nothing but a collection of billions of stars, gas, dust, planets, solar systems, comets, asteroids, and other celestial bodies.
  2. For example, the milky way.
  3. Milky way is a spiral galaxy that looks like a river of milk in the night sky.
  4. The number of stars present in the galaxy milky way is 150,000 million.
